Nationality

According to the NYT article referenced in the previous section he does not (yet) have Italian citizenship or an Italian passport, though he's lived there most of his life. Given that and his quote from the NYT in which he says "sincerely, I don’t need a piece of paper to define myself as Italian," I changed the nationality back to Italian-Senegalese for now.
